Heavy Hailstorm Ravages Multiple Villages in Shopian, Puts Apple Production On Stake

 

 

Shopian: A severe hailstorm wreaked havoc in several villages of Shopian, causing significant damage to apple trees threatening the expected produce for the ongoing year.

Reports reaching news agency Kashmir Scroll said that intense hailstorm was witnessed in Trenz, Mohandpora, Thairan, Dangarpora, Moolu and other adjacent hamlets.

The apple orchards, acting as a major source of income for the local populace, suffered major brunt as the hails’ have damaged the buds to a large extent.

Expressing distress, a local resident while talking with Kashmir Scroll (KS) emphasized the gravity of the situation, stating, “Damage to apple trees in the early stage is a very big problem. We request the administration to intervene as we don’t have any other source of income.”

“The impact of hailstorm on apple orchards underscores the vulnerability of agricultural communities to natural disasters,” another local said.

“Authorities are urged to assess the extent of the damage and provide necessary assistance to affected farmers to help them recover from this devastating event,” said the local.
